There's studios we love and then there's studios we want to BE.
Man Vs Machine's always at the top of the list but of late, they somehow seem to have found even another gear. Lots more live-action+vfx integration, striking cinematography, and collabs with all kinds of new partners shine on their new reel that dropped at OFFF'24.
The playful intricate sims that leave us smiling and scratching our heads are still there on full display, but somehow MvM has advanced another level – I wasn't sure that was even possible, but check out that new reel and try not to drool ??

Jake Parker 's Youtube channel is full of creator tips and tricks, and occasionally he'll pull a book off his jam-packed shelves and tell you what makes the work tick – and this time he takes a deep dive into Bill Watterson's Calvin and Hobbes. There's so much to learn from artwork that sits just adjacent to motion design, and this comic strip is full of hidden treasure.
NotReal.tv is a recent hit on my studio radar – they're firmly fixed in that beautiful, clean, powerful type vibe that every tech company is fixating on these days, but there are hints of trying to push clients out of the familiar in every one of their projects.
Take a look at the variety in type approaches they've got on display in their Squarespace Fluid Engine piece where they've got the occasional 3D type mixed in with classic and kitschy kinetic type – anytime someone slides into italics when they're animating type to sell motion gets a thumbs up in my book. Plus their NIKE Gumball piece brings a sense of playful poppiness to an otherwise often-requested look and feel.
